Transaction 7554fa408a264a256a077b6dcabe4cd1caff1d7dcd81c5e77af1690e5e300515

3 Input
2 Outputs
  • 7554fa408a264a256a077b6dcabe4cd1caff1d7dcd81c5e77af1690e5e300515:0
  • value  1199048
    address  18VzmTtGQHNGLR5VngALJiMEzbNX3Pg8KJ
  • 7554fa408a264a256a077b6dcabe4cd1caff1d7dcd81c5e77af1690e5e300515:1
  • value  23849858
    address  3BNTSBZn8Gop7TS3WAMtHeiSvHX1CoGxMX